chill wrote: > I don't think a dual-PS, if such a thing exists, would be any different > from a splitter attached to a single PS. The important thing is that > the PS should be regulated. An unregulated supply can measure higher > than the rated voltage under no load, but can drop below the rated > voltage under a high enough load.Even regulated power supplies can be > problematic if the output cable is too thin. I don't think any Pi power supplies have remote voltage sensing.
